Why do companies hire mystery shoppers?

Mystery shoppers give an unbiased customer response to their experience. The information they provide to the company can then be used to help the company improve what it does in the future. If a company deals directly with customers or clients, mystery shoppers can help to give insight as to how to improve.

Do companies hire secret shoppers?

Secret shopping is usually conducted by a third-party vendor or agency who hires mystery shoppers and gives them assignments, so both the employers and employees in the business being tested are unaware of who the mystery shopper might be.

Is being a secret shopper legit?

Some charge a fee for information on becoming a shopper. Secret Shopper does not and has never charged a shopper to affiliate with us. One of the more serious scams involves someone claiming to be with a legitimate company such as Secret Shopper and sending out large counterfeit cashier’s checks or money orders.

Is being a secret shopper worth it?

Mystery shopping is not a surefire way to becoming a billionaire. However, it is a great way to make some extra cash in your free time. Accurate and complete reports signal to companies to approve you for more assignments, so take care when completing shops and reports.

How do secret shoppers work?

These mystery shoppers, or secret shoppers, typically pay for the product or service themselves and then get reimbursed by the retailer. Sometimes the retailer will also pay them a little bit extra for their work.

What is a Walmart secret shopper?

Mystery Shopper. Mystery shopping, sometimes referred to as secret shopping, is where an individual is hired to “act” like a customer, and evaluate services at a business. Walmart does NOT utilize these services or hire associates to perform services on behalf of other retailers or companies.
